Previous results on quasi-classical limit of the KP hierarchy and its W-infinity symmetries are extended to the Toda hierarchy. The Planck constant $\hbar$ now emerges as the spacing unit of difference operators in the Lax formalism. Basic notions, such as dressing operators, Baker-Akhiezer functions and tau function, are redefined. $W_{1+\infty}$ symmetries of the Toda hierarchy are realized by suitable rescaling of the Date-Jimbo-Kashiara-Miwa vertex operators. These symmetries are contracted to $w_{1+\infty}$ symmetries of the dispersionless hierarchy through their action on the tau function. (A few errors in the earlier version is corrected.)
